are, join our team.KPMG is currently seeking a M365 Security &
Compliance G5 Technical Lead to join our Digital Nexus
organization. This is a remote work
opportunity.Responsibilities:
- Drive the technical implementation and delivery of the M365
Security & Compliance G5 technologies including Information
Governance & Protection, Insider Risk, eDiscovery, MCAS, Microsoft
Defender for Endpoint, Data Loss Prevention, Audit, Data Lifecycle
Management and Compliance Management: Including efficiently
integrating and managing any new additional M365 Security &
Compliance G5 technologies across the data landscape
- Support KPMG efforts and adopt the M365 Security & Compliance
G5 technologies with emphasis in continuous migration support and
support of implementations
- Support and implement net-new M365 Security & Compliance G5
features through automation using DevOps, Github and any other
scripting technologies and tools; integrate security standards and
processes into daily work to meet and sustain compliance with GCC
high secure practices; utilize technical expertise to identify and
recommend service and functional improvements
- Baseline M365 security posture configuration and champion
effort to increase published tenant security score
- Research and maintain knowledge of M365 Security & Compliance
G5 technologies, including licensing, costing, operations,
scalability/architecture and security features and
capabilities
- Document system configurations, standards and procedures
concerning the logical integrations and relationship mapping of
inter-dependencies within the M365 Security & Compliance G5 suite
landscapeQualifications:
- Minimum five years of recent professional experience with at
least four years of experience in M365 security and compliance
suite engineering
- Strong knowledge and experience in M365 Security & Compliance
and Microsoft Purview such as Information Governance & Protection,
Insider Risk, eDiscovery, MCAS, Microsoft Defender for Endpoint,
Data Loss Prevention, Data Lifecycle Management, Audit, Compliance
Management or comparable data governance, management, and security
products
- Bachelor's degree from an accredited college/university or
equivalent work experience
- Working knowledge of JSON, Powershell, JavaScript, CSS and KQL
(Kusto Query language)
- Experience designing and implementing integrations between
Microsoft compliance solutions and Microsoft Security workloads
such as Defender for Cloud Apps and AVD Endpoint
- Experience in government cyber control programs such as
FedRamp, CMMC and NIST 800-53 Moderate
